Bài giảng Lập trình cho khoa học dữ liệu - Bài 3: Các thao tác cơ bản trong Python

Bài giảng Lập trình cho khoa học dữ liệu - Bài 3: Các thao tác cơ bản trong Python cung cấp cho người học những kiến thức như: Lệnh rẽ nhánh; Lệnh lặp; Hàm trong python; Bài tập. Mời các bạn cùng tham khảo! | LOGO NHẬP MÔN LẬPTRÌNH CHO KHOA HỌC DỮ LIỆU Bài 3. Các thao tác cơ bản trong Python Nội dung 1 Lệnh rẽ nhánh 2 Lệnh lặp 3 Hàm trong python 4 Bài tập 2 Lệnh rẽ nhánh Cấu trúc rẽ nhánh if-else 3 Lệnh rẽ nhánh Cấu trúc rẽ nhánh if-else Ví dụ var1 100 if var1 100 print quot 1 - Nhan mot gia tri true quot print var1 else print quot 1 - Nhan mot gia tri false quot print var1 - var2 0 if var2 200 print quot 2 - Nhan mot gia tri true quot print var2 else print quot 2 - Nhan mot gia tri false quot print var2 print quot Good bye quot 4 Lệnh rẽ nhánh Cấu trúc rẽ nhánh if-else Ví dụ var 100 if var 200 print quot 1 - Nhan mot gia tri true quot print var elif var 150 print quot 2 - Nhan mot gia tri true quot print var elif var 100 print quot 3 - Nhan mot gia tri true quot print var else print quot 4 - Nhan mot gia tri false quot print var print quot Good bye quot 5 Lệnh rẽ nhánh Lệnh if lồng nhau Cú pháp Ví dụ if bieu_thuc1 var 100 cac_lenh if var lt 200 if bieu_thuc2 print quot Gia tri bieu thuc la nho hon 200 quot if var 150 cac_lenh print quot Do la 150 quot elif bieu_thuc3 elif var 100 cac_lenh print quot Do la 100 quot else elif var 50 cac_lenh print quot Do la 50 quot elif bieu_thuc4 elif var lt 50 cac_lenh print quot Gia tri bieu thuc la nho hon 50 quot else else cac_lenh print quot Khong tim thay bieu thuc true quot 6 Lệnh rẽ nhánh Phép toán if Python có cách sử dụng lệnh if khá khác biệt so với ngôn ngữ khác. Cú pháp A if else B Giải thích Nếu điều kiện trả về giá trị đúng thì phép toán trả về giá trị A nếu điều kiện trả về giá trị sai thì phép toán trả về giá trị B. Ví dụ Tìm giá trị lớn nhất A 5 B 7 X A if A gt B else B print Gia tri lon nhat la X 7 Lệnh lặp While Chú ý Lặp while trong python tương đối giống trongcác ngôn ngữ khác Trong khối lệnh while lệnh lặp nói chung có thể dùng continue hoặc break để về đầu hoặc cuối khốilệnh Khối else sẽ được thực hiện sau khi toàn bộvòng lặp đã chạy xong Khối này sẽ không chạy nếu vòng lặp bị break 8 Lệnh lặp .

Không thể tạo bản xem trước, hãy bấm tải xuống
TÀI LIỆU MỚI ĐĂNG
172    69    4    29-03-2024
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.